The first of Seaspan’s ten LNG container ships is being built.
Jan, 07, 2022 Posted by Gabriel MalheirosWeek 202201
The first of 10 ‘green’ LNG-fed container ships of 15,000 TEUs, contracted by the Israeli shipping operator ZIM Integrated Shipping Services is now being built.
The steel cutting ceremony for the ZIM Sammy Ofer took place last month at Samsung Heavy Industries (SHI) in South Korea, according to the company’s update.
Seaspan Corporation, a Hong Kong-based shipowner, operator, and subsidiary of Atlas Corp, placed an order for the vessels in early 2021. They’ll join the ZIM fleet to serve the carrier’s Asia-East Coast routes.
Ship deliveries are scheduled to begin in the first half of 2023. The charters will have a 12-year term.
